Esher Sixth Form College is seeking a Trainee Teacher of Chemistry & Biology to join our large, high-performing and collaborative Science department. This is an exciting opportunity to train in a specialist post-16 environment rated Outstanding by Ofsted, working with motivated A Level students.

You’ll be supported by an experienced team of specialist teachers, benefit from strong mentoring, and gain experience teaching A Level Chemistry and/or Biology in a well-resourced department with excellent laboratory facilities and a strong culture of collaboration.

We welcome graduates or career changers with strong subject knowledge, enthusiasm for working with 16–19 year olds, and a commitment to inclusion, community and empowerment.

Esher Sixth Form College provides non-selective, open access, specialist sixth form college education for North East Surrey and South West London. The College is rated ‘outstanding’ by Ofsted and has an impressive track record in delivering high levels of student achievement.
